Max Tracker Hurricane WPLG vs Clime
Max Tracker Hurricane WPLG is the better choice for dedicated hurricane and storm tracking, despite recent technical issues, while Clime offers broader weather information but is hampered by its high subscription cost for full features.
Max Tracker Hurricane WPLG is praised for its accuracy and ease of use in tracking hurricanes, though recent updates have introduced significant loading and radar issues. Clime provides comprehensive weather data but many essential features are locked behind a high-priced subscription, leading to user frustration.
